PRESS RELEASE ON THE VISIT OF PARTICIPANTS OF 33 rd SENIOR
MANAGEMENT COURSE AND FACULTY OF NIM KARACHI ON
WEDNESDAY, 2 nd AUGUSt, 2023 AT SINDH ENVIRONMENTAL
PROTECTRION AGENCY
The Director General National Institute of Management (A constituent unit of
National School of Public Policy) is requested the Director General Sindh
Environmental Protection Agency regarding facilitating of thirty-seven
Government Officers (19) to arrange the inland study visit and brief about the
Sindh Environmental Protection Agency. The participants were belonging to
various groups; such as Police Services of Pakistan, Pakistan Administrative
Services, Foreign Services of Pakistan, Economist Group, Provincial Management
Services, Ex-PCS, Ex-cadre, Baluchistan Civil Services, Health Management
cadre, Pakistan Custom Services, Pakistan Railway. The purpose of the visit was
to provide opportunity to receive first-hand information about the policy
interventions, reforms, functioning of the department/organizations and their
performance to the participants.
The Director General of Sindh Environmental Protection Agency is successfully
organizing the inland visits of pharmaceutical and textile units and give detail
presentation on functioning, power of the Sindh Environmental Protection Agency,
also brief on Sindh Environmental Protection Act-2014, Regulatory Framework
framed under the SEP Act, Operational clauses/sections, Pollution its causes and
sources, impacts of the pollution on human health and other living organisms.
In addition, to Director General sheds lights on efforts of the SEPA to curb the
pollution as installed pollution prevention equipments in industrial sectors which
includes, coal power plant, cement plant, cotton ginning factory. He highlights the
stoppage of activities of informal sectors which badly damaging the environment
such as illegal burning of batteries, illegal kilns.

Furthermore, the Director General highlights the tree plantation drive which
contributed the improvement of the environment. Finally, the Director General
emphasizes the importance of the Sindh Environmental Protection Act of 2014 for
ensuring a sustainable future and future action plan of Sindh EPA.
